How Reinforcement Learning is Advancing Adaptive Robotic Control

Ever wondered how robots are learning to play soccer, navigate complex terrains, or even assist in intricate surgeries? The secret sauce often lies in how they adapt to their environment, and that’s where reinforcement learning (RL) steps in. RL is a subset of machine learning that enables systems to learn by interacting with their environment, much like how we learn from everyday experiences.

Overview of Reinforcement Learning

Reinforcement learning operates on a straightforward principle: agents take actions in an environment to maximize cumulative reward. This goal-oriented approach resembles the trial-and-error process found in nature, akin to how animals learn. The agent is rewarded for beneficial actions and penalized for harmful ones, guiding it towards optimal behavior. Unlike supervised learning, which relies heavily on labeled data, RL thrives in environments where such clear instructions are unavailable, making it particularly suited for robotics.

Benefits for Adaptive Control in Robotics

Why is RL perfect for adaptive robotics? Its primary advantage is flexibility. Robots equipped with RL mechanisms can adapt to changing environments, making them ideal for dynamic tasks that traditional programmed systems struggle with. Whether it’s adjusting to uneven surfaces or navigating unknown terrains, RL empowers robotic systems to perform autonomously without constant human intervention. Moreover, this adaptability reduces the need for frequent manual reprogramming, enhancing operational efficiency.

  • Autonomous problem solving
  • Improved efficiency through feedback systems
  • Reduced human intervention for task execution

For a deeper dive into how adaptive controls work with novel ideas, check out our related exploration on bio-inspired robotics innovations.

Common Algorithms Used in Robotic Systems

Several RL algorithms are making waves in the robotic realm. Q-learning and Deep Q-Networks (DQNs) are popular for their ability to handle discrete tasks. On the other hand, Proximal Policy Optimization (PPO) and Asynchronous Actor-Critic Agents (A3C) are valued for continuous action environments. These algorithms allow robots to not just learn, but refine actions over time, enhancing precision in tasks like object manipulation or real-time decision making. How robots make these quick decisions can be explored further in our article on real-time decision making.

Challenges Faced in Implementing RL for Robotics

Despite its advantages, implementing RL in robotics isn’t without challenges. The most significant hurdles include the high computational cost and the time required for the training process. Simulating environments for safe RL experimentation is resource-intensive, making real-world application risky and costly. Moreover, defining suitable reward functions that genuinely reflect task objectives is often complex, requiring extensive domain knowledge and experimentation.

Future Trends and Developments

Looking ahead, the integration of RL in robotics is poised to transform various industries. As computational resources become more accessible and algorithms mature, we anticipate improvements in training efficiency and scalability. We may also see more hybrid models combining RL with other AI techniques to overcome current limitations. Furthermore, as robots become part of interconnected IoT environments, edge computing will play a crucial role in advancing their capabilities, a topic explored in our piece on Integrating Robotics with IoT.

In conclusion, the future of reinforcement learning in adaptive robotic control looks promising. As technology evolves, so too will the ability of robots to navigate and adapt to increasingly complex environments, paving the way for more sophisticated and versatile robotic systems.


Posted

in

by

Tags: